Position Summary

Develops and applies sound knowledge and understanding of the QA frameworks, legislative requirements, processes and procedures in the EMEA distribution organisation. Responsible for developing and maintaining the QMS and ensuring compliance to the ISO9001 standard

Key Activities & Accountabilities

  • Along with the QA Associate Manager and Lead Specialist, responsible for ensuring compliance with the ISO 9001 standard across UK&BNN sites.
  • Develop and maintain UK&BNN QMS and documentation system to ensure sites operate within approved Corporate and Regional EMEA process and procedures.
  • Ensure quality records are established and maintained to provide evidence that the QMS is being followed and that there is a system in place for the identification, storage, protection, retrieval, retention time and disposition of such records.
  • Support annual Management Reviews of the Quality System to ensure and monitor its suitability, adequacy and effectiveness.
  • Support a program of Internal Quality Audits covering all processes.
  • Support continual improvements of the QMS, ensuring that evidence of corrective and preventive actions taken are recorded and reviewed. Work with process owners to ensure timely CAPA investigation and closure.
  • Assist in creation of a QMS training program. Ensure that all new staff are inducted into the requirements of the QMS related to their own roles and responsibilities. Provide update training as necessary.
  • Analyse data on the effectiveness of the QMS and evaluate where continual improvements of the QMS can be made. This shall include data generated as a result of monitoring and measurement and from other relevant sources
  • Support departmental process owners to identify, implement and document improvement opportunities.
  • Assist in creation of quality objectives for RAQA and non-RAQA departments
  • Report to management on the performance of the QMS and any need for improvement.
